Keep the Heat Where it Belongs
You can take many steps this winter to keep your home more energy efficient while maintaining a comfortable temperature. The sun's heat, what little there may be in winter, can be collected and stored within the structure and furnishings of your home by simply leaving the curtains and drapes in any south facing windows open during the day and closing all window treatments at night. As the sunlight enters your windows, the walls, floor and furnishings within your home will absorb its heat. As the night temperature drops outside, this heat is released into the rooms of your home, reducing the need for supplemental heat.
You can also save a significant amount of money on your heating bill by keeping the thermostat at the lowest possible temperature. If you have a programmable thermostat, you can set it to maintain a cooler temperature while no one is at home or while everyone is asleep. This action alone has been shown to decrease your heating bill by 10 percent.
There is no sense heating your home if the warm air leaks out through your doors and windows. Caulking and weather-stripping are inexpensive and simple ways to increase your home's energy efficiency without requiring the services of a contractor. You should also check the insulation in your attic, basement and crawl spaces. Efficient airflow within your heating system is also crucial to saving money on your heating bill, which is why replacing your furnace or heat systems filters regularly can make a big difference.
